How do I know if I need a tow truck or roadside assistance?

If your vehicle can be safely fixed on the spot — a dead battery, a flat tire with a usable spare, a lockout, or an empty fuel tank — roadside assistance is usually enough. If the vehicle has mechanical damage, won't start after a boost, was in a collision, or isn't safe to drive, it likely needs a tow. If you're not sure, call and describe the situation and we'll help you figure out which applies.

When should I request a flatbed tow?

Flatbed towing is generally appropriate for all-wheel-drive or four-wheel-drive vehicles, vehicles with a transmission or driveline problem, and vehicles with suspension or steering damage from a collision. If you're unsure, mention your vehicle type and the issue when you call.

What information should I provide when calling?

Your location (an address, cross streets, or highway marker), a description of your vehicle, what happened, and whether anyone is injured or the vehicle is blocking traffic. The more specific you can be, the faster we can dispatch the right truck.

What should I do while waiting for roadside assistance?

Move to a safe location away from traffic if possible, turn on your hazard lights, and stay visible. Avoid standing between your vehicle and moving traffic, and keep your phone accessible in case the dispatcher or driver needs to reach you.

What's the difference between light duty and wrecker towing?

Light duty towing typically uses smaller trucks for everyday cars and small SUVs. Wrecker (wheel-lift) towing uses a boom and lift arm and can also assist with basic recovery situations, such as repositioning a vehicle before loading.
